88.36 percent of the population in 08221 drive to work alone. 0.29 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 80.36 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 5.40 percent of the residents in 08221 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.45 members with about 2.33 cars available per household.
An estimate of 93.75 percent of the residents in 08221 has some form of health insurance. 25.60 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 86.43 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 08221 would have to travel an average of 2.27 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Shore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 08221, Linwood, New Jersey.

As of , an estimate of 6,957 residents live in 08221 with a median age of 48.8 years. 19.15 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 23.70 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 38.35 percent of the residents in 08221 is currently married, and 14.97 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 08221 is $11,878.33.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 08221 is approximately $2,070. The median household spends about 17.43 percent of their income on housing.

Hypertension, commonly known as high blood pressure, is a condition that affects a significant portion of the population. It is a chronic medical condition characterized by elevated blood pressure in the arteries, which can lead to serious health issues such as heart disease and stroke if left unmanaged. The management of Hypertension often requires regular visits to healthcare providers for check-ups, medication management, and lifestyle counseling.
